Weird Cloth

Backstory:
Weird Cloth was formed in 2016, in the heart of Denver, Colorado. The founding members, Gilbert “Gibby” Chen, Lara “Lulu” Davidson and Oliver “Ollie” Wells, met while attending a local community college. They were all enrolled in a Music Theory class, and quickly discovered a shared passion for the unique and unusual. After a spontaneous jam session in the college music room, they formed a bond over their mutual love for music that pushed boundaries and challenged norms. Hence, Weird Cloth was born.
